Paperback. Etat : New. Print on Demand. This book examines the virtues and vices of the human condition in the pursuit of self-improvement. The author posits that a virtuous life can only be achieved with the help of a 'divine hand' and advocates for introspection, self-knowledge, and self-discipline, grounded in humility. From love, fidelity, and anger to despair, despondency, and pride, the author explores how both our virtues and vices are connected to one another and how our flaws can have a hold over us so strong that they can only be eradicated by seeking guidance from forces greater than ourselves. Through reverence and self-surrender, and through the exercise of patience and charity, the author guides the reader through the complexities of human nature, offering a path towards spiritual growth and a life of perseverance, integrity, and humility.
